Farmers bear brunt of new farm tire taxes

F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E Friday, March 22, 2013 Simcoe – Famers are being asked to bear the brunt of paying down years of financial mismanagement, as government has moved to drastically increase tire recycling fees – in some case by as much as 2,200%.
